#b418ca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b418ca is composed of 70.6% red, 9.4% green and 79.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 10.9% cyan, 88.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 20.8% black. It has a hue angle of 292.6 degrees, a saturation of 78.8% and a lightness of 44.3%. #b418ca color hex could be obtained by blending #ff30ff with #690095. Closest websafe color is: #cc00cc.

#b418ca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b418ca has RGB values of R:180, G:24, B:202 and CMYK values of C:0.11, M:0.88, Y:0, K:0.21. Its decimal value is 11802826.

Shades and Tints of #b418ca
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080109 is the darkest color, while #fdf7f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#b418ca
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#736f73 is the less saturated color, while #c107db is the most saturated one.
